The nerves of the body are either cranial nerves, spinal nerves, or … Splet10. jul. 2024 · Anterior (ventral) and posterior (dorsal) roots Each spinal nerve contains a mixture of motor and sensory fibres. They begin as nerve roots that emerge from a segment of the spinal cord at a specific level. Each spinal cord segment has four roots: an anterior (ventral) and posterior (dorsal) root on both right and left sides.

Bundles of axons in the PNS are referred to as nerves. These structures in the periphery are different than the central counterpart, called a tract. Unlike tracts, nerves are composed of more than just nervous tissue.
